CACC Has Seven Named to All-Met Men's Basketball Squads

Conference Player of the Year Cisse Among Three First-Teamers

NEW HAVEN, Conn. (April 17, 2025) – Seven men’s basketball student-athletes representing Central Atlantic Collegiate Conference member institutions were named to the 2024-25 Division II All-Met Teams, the Met Basketball Writers Association announced today. The CACC placed three players on the All-Met First Team, including conference Player of the Year Aliou Cisse of the University of Bridgeport.

Cisse, a junior, was joined on the First Team by Georgian Court University junior Cam Edmonds and graduate student Jaden Honis of Dominican University New York. Cisse averaged 19.5 points and 6.1 rebounds, while Edmonds led the CACC in scoring with 23.8 points per game. Honis averaged 16.8 points and 3.1 assists for the Chargers.

Selected to the Second Team were sophomore Starrell Hearns and senior Edward Ngene of Bloomfield College. Caldwell University junior DeAngelo Horn and Felician University junior Marcus Pierce were honorable mention selections of the MBWA.

The 2024-25 All-Met teams will be honored at the 92nd MBWA Haggerty Awards dinner on Thursday, April 24, at the Sleepy Hollow Hotel & Conference Center in Tarrytown, N.Y. The Haggerty dinner is the longest running media-managed college basketball awards program in the United States.


2024-25 Division II All-Met Men’s College Basketball Teams
First Team
Tray Alexander, GR, Pace
Aliou Cisse, JR, Bridgeport
Cam Edmonds, JR, Georgian Court
Andres Fulgencio, SR, Adelphi
Jaden Honis, GR, Dominican
Rob Matos, JR, Molloy
Dayshaun Walton, JR, Adelphi           

Second Team
Shaun Arnold, SO, St. Thomas Aquinas
Trey Boyd, SO, Pace
Hartnel Haye, GR, St. Thomas Aquinas
Starrell Hearns, SO, Bloomfield
Messiah Mallory, SR, Staten Island
Egward Ngene, SR, Bloomfield

Honorable Mention
DeAngelo Horn, Caldwell; Derrick James, St. Thomas Aquinas; Jaden Kealey, Pace; Marcus Pierce, Felician; Luis Risquez, St. Thomas Aquinas.

2024-25 Player of the Year: Tray Alexander, Pace
2024-25 Coach of the Year: Dave Duke, Adelphi
 

The Central Atlantic Collegiate Conference is celebrating the 20th anniversary of its affiliation with NCAA Division II. Conference institutions compete for championships in 18 sports – eight for men, nine for women, and one co-ed. The CACC contains 12 members in Connecticut, Delaware, New Jersey, New York, and Pennsylvania. Membership includes Bloomfield College of Montclair State University, the University of Bridgeport, Caldwell University, Chestnut Hill College, Dominican University New York, Felician University, Georgian Court University, Goldey-Beacom College, Holy Family University, Post University, Thomas Jefferson University, and Wilmington University.
